State tax overview
California has the country's highest top marginal personal income tax rate at 13.3%, an 8.84% corporate income tax, and an $800 annual minimum franchise tax on most entities. The state aggressively asserts residency and nexus, making multi-state and remote-work tax planning a recurring engagement.

Do I owe tax on staking rewards?
Yes. The IRS treats staking and mining rewards as ordinary income at fair market value when received, with a separate capital gain or loss when later sold.
What if I never reported my crypto?
A crypto-savvy CPA can reconstruct basis across wallets and exchanges and file amended returns or a voluntary disclosure to limit penalties.
